Build Volume Importance
Since your project’s scale determines your 3D printer choice, understanding build volume becomes essential.
A larger build volume lets you print bigger models or multiple parts at once, cutting down on assembly time. You’ll want to check the exact dimensions—like 300x300x400mm or 400x400x400mm—because they set the maximum size for your prints.
If your build volume is too small, you’ll have to split your designs into sections, which adds time and effort. Choosing a printer with a spacious build area boosts versatility, letting you create detailed, large-scale projects without compromise.
Make sure the size and shape of the build volume align with your specific needs to maximize printing efficiency and quality. This way, you avoid limitations that could slow down your work.
Material Compatibility Range
Although build volume plays a crucial role, you also need to guarantee your 3D printer supports a wide range of materials to tackle diverse projects. Make sure it handles common filaments like PLA, ABS, and PETG, plus high-temperature composites such as PPA-CF or PC.
Check if the hotend and heated bed can reach up to 350°C for advanced materials. If you plan to use abrasive filaments, confirm the printer includes hardened steel nozzles or reinforced extruders to prevent wear.
Consider models with multiple extruders or multi-material systems to switch filaments mid-print smoothly. Finally, verify that the firmware supports material-specific settings—like temperature, retraction, and print speed—to optimize print quality across different filaments.
This ensures versatility and reliability for your large-scale creations.
Printing Speed Efficiency
How quickly can your 3D printer handle large models without compromising quality? Look for printers capable of speeds around 600-700 mm/s to cut down print times substantially.
Fast acceleration rates, like 20,000-30,000 mm/s², help your printer start layers swiftly and transition smoothly, boosting efficiency. To maintain speed without losing quality, guarantee the printer has a stable frame and precise motion systems such as linear rails or CoreXY mechanisms.
Rapid heating of the print bed and hotend also speeds up your workflow by reducing wait times before printing. Additionally, multi-axis, high-torque motors keep extrusion consistent and minimize vibrations, so your large models print quickly and reliably without defects.
Prioritizing these features will help you maximize printing speed efficiency. It’s all about balancing speed and quality to get the best results every time.
Precision and Accuracy
When you choose a 3D printer for large models, precision and accuracy play a crucial role in achieving detailed and reliable results. Look for printers with layer resolutions of 0.1mm or finer to capture intricate details.
Accurate large-format printers use stabilized motion systems like linear rails to reduce vibrations and positional errors. This helps ensure your print stays true to the design.
Closed-loop motor systems and quality stepper drivers maintain consistent extrusion and positioning throughout lengthy prints. Plus, auto-calibration features, including automatic bed leveling and axis calibration, simplify setup and promote precise layer adhesion.
Additionally, consistent environmental control—such as heated beds and enclosed chambers—prevents warping and preserves dimensional accuracy. By prioritizing these factors, you’ll guarantee your large models come out sharp, stable, and true to your vision every time.
Frame Stability Benefits
Beyond precision and accuracy, frame stability plays a significant role in producing high-quality large 3D prints. When your printer’s frame is stable, it minimizes vibrations that can blur details or distort layers.
You’ll want a rigid structure—like an all-metal frame or reinforced triangular design—to prevent layer shifting during fast printing. This stability also reduces the risk of print failures caused by mechanical wobble or misalignment.
With a solid frame, you get consistent layer deposition, which is vital for intricate large models. Features such as dual Z-axis systems and linear rails boost this stability even more, especially when handling tall or heavy prints.
Prioritizing frame stability ensures your large models come out smooth, accurate, and reliable every time. It’s definitely worth paying attention to if you want the best results.
Automated Calibration Features
Although large 3D printers demand precise setup, automated calibration features take much of the hassle off your hands. These systems ensure accurate bed leveling and axis alignment, which are vital for successful large prints.
With sensor-based auto-leveling, like 64-point probes, you get a uniform first layer across the entire build surface without constant manual adjustments. Automatic Z-offset adjustment fine-tunes nozzle height, optimizing print quality for complex geometries.
By minimizing user errors, automated calibration saves you time and boosts consistency, especially when dealing with multi-part assemblies. For large-format printers, where even tiny misalignments can ruin a model, reliable auto-calibration is a game changer.
Choosing a printer with these features helps you focus on design rather than tedious setup. It really lets you spend more time creating and less time fiddling with settings.
Multi-Material Printing
Automated calibration can simplify setting up your large 3D printer, but choosing one that supports multi-material printing opens up even more possibilities. Multi-material printers let you print with two or more filaments simultaneously, enabling complex, multi-color, and functional designs.
To handle this, they usually feature independent extruders or advanced filament management systems, adding complexity and cost. Look for automatic filament switching and detection systems to minimize manual work during prints.
If you plan to use abrasive or high-temperature filaments, guarantee the printer has hardened nozzles and specialized hotends for durability. This capability lets you combine rigid and flexible materials or create embedded components in one print, vastly expanding your creative and practical options for large-scale projects.
Monitoring and Safety
When printing large models, you need reliable monitoring and safety features to safeguard your investment and guarantee successful results. Look for printers with automated monitoring, like built-in AI cameras that catch spaghetti failures, debris, or filament jams in real-time.
Safety mechanisms such as strain sensors on heated beds and auto shutoff systems prevent overheating and electrical hazards during long prints. Auto bed leveling over multiple points ensures a consistent first layer, reducing print failure risks from uneven adhesion.
Real-time status indicators and remote monitoring let you oversee prints from anywhere, catching errors early. Filament sensors detect depletion or jams, pausing or switching filament automatically to avoid material-related failures.
Prioritizing these features helps you print large models confidently and efficiently. It’s all about making sure your printer works for you, not the other way around.

Can Large 3D Printers Handle Flexible Filaments?
Yes, many large 3D printers can handle flexible filaments, but you’ll need models with direct drive extruders for better control.
Make sure your printer’s settings support flexible materials to avoid jams and guarantee smooth printing. It really helps to tweak the speed and temperature to get the best results.

Are There Any Safety Precautions Specific to Large 3D Printers?
Yes, you should guarantee proper ventilation, avoid touching hot surfaces, and secure the printer to prevent tipping.
Also, monitor the print to catch any failures early and keep flammable materials away from the build area.
